About

10 years ago, found my true passion: Teaching. 1️⃣ Teaching business – How to build and scale companies. 2️⃣ Teaching leadership – How to align teams for success. 3️⃣ Teaching life – Because business without purpose is empty. That’s why I combine them all to teach the business of Go-To-Market, leadership, and life. Built and exited two well known companies (Pardot → Salesforce $2.7B, Terminus → acquired twice). Written 3 books, including WSJ bestseller MOVE: The 4-Question Go-To-Market Framework. Created the GTM Operating System, now used by thousands. Hosted 1,000+ podcast episodes on GTM Made Simple. Taught 70,000+ students through my LinkedIn courses.
